【python – 在ubuntu 18.04中安装spyder-vim】教程文章相关的互联网学习教程文章

Ubuntu16.04将python3.5更新至python3.6

命令行输入python3 -V,发现是python3.5的。 然后我们逐条输入以安装python3.6 apt-get install software-properties-common add-apt-repository ppa:jonathonf/python-3.6 apt-get update apt-get install python3.6 过程中要输入yes的,就输入Y。 然后再次命令行输入python3 -V 发现还是python3.5的。 输入which python3查看快捷键的路径。 然后cd /usr/bin/进到该目录。 rm python3 删除快捷键。 创建软链接 ln -s python3.6 py...

在Ubuntu上使用PyGObject进行python拼写检查【代码】

我使用Python和GTK创建了一个小帮助应用程序.我以前从未使用过GTK.根据http://www.pygtk.org/的评论,我使用了PyGObject接口. 现在我想将拼写检查添加到我的Gtk.TextBuffer中. 我在包管理器中找到了一个名为GtkSpell的库和一个关联的python-gtkspell,但是当我尝试导入它时失败了“ImportError:无法从gtk导入名称TextView”,我认为这意味着它使用的是PyGtk而不是PyGObject. 有没有办法让这个与PyGObject一起工作?或者我可以使用其他...

python – BeautifulSoup:AttributeError:’str’对象没有属性’copy’.适用于Ubuntu,在Windows上失败【代码】

我使用BeautifulSoup时遇到了一个奇怪的错误. 这是我正在运行的代码的片段:while True:listing_soup = soupify(urlget(page_url))for i in listing_soup.findAll('div', 'searchResultContent'):# do some stuff ...这是抛出的异常:Traceback (most recent call last):File "C:\path\to\script.py", line 71 6, in <module>for i in listing_soup.findAll('div', 'searchResultContent'):File "c:\python27\BeautifulSoup.py", l...

删除了ubuntu自带的python,桌面无法启动,只能进入命令行

手贱!删除了ubuntu自带的python,导致无法进入桌面 百度了各种代码恢复,无果,放弃吧,权当交学费了,重装系统

python – 未定义的符号:在ubuntu上使用’lxml’时出现PyFPE_jbuf错误【代码】

我试图将’lxml’库导入我的python程序,如下所示.from lxml import etree但是,我收到的错误是’未定义的符号:PyFPE_jbuf’.这是整个堆栈跟踪File "xmlExtract.py", line 4, in <module> from lxml import etree ImportError: /usr/local/lib/python3.4/dist-packages/lxml/etree.cpython-34m.so: undefined symbol: PyFPE_jbuf我已经仔细安装了’lxml’库,包括它的所有依赖项(libxml2-dev,libxslt-dev,python-dev).我也有python的...

更改Ubuntu默认Python版本方法

原文链接:https://www.jianshu.com/p/9d3033d1b26f更改Ubuntu默认Python版本方法 https://www.jianshu.com/p/9d3033d1b26f 一般Ubuntu默认的Python版本都为2.x, 如何改变Python的默认版本呢?假设我们需要把Python3.5设置为默认版本: 首先查看Python默认版本:ubuntu@user~$:python --version Python 2.7搜索系统是否已经安装Python3.5:ubuntu@user~$:whereis python3.5如果结果里有/usr/bin/python3.5说明已经安装,如果没有则需...

在virtualenv中安装psycopg2(Ubuntu 10.04,Python 2.5)【代码】

我在virtualenv中安装psycopg2时遇到了问题. 我尝试了不同的解释:http://www.saltycrane.com/blog/2009/07/using-psycopg2-virtualenv-ubuntu-jaunty/ 我试过的最后一件事是……我用-p python2.5 –no-site-packages创建了一个virtualenv我安装了libpq-dev:apt-get install libpq-dev 在virtualenv中,我这样做了:easy_install -i http://downloads.egenix.com/python/index/ucs4/ egenix-mx-base 然后,当我尝试pip install psyc...

Ubuntu18.04-Ros-Melodic 版本Python从别的包引入功能模块报No module named XXX的解决方案【代码】

简介 我们知道在Python中若想从其他文件夹导入模块,我们需要在该文件夹加入内容为空的__init__.py作为导入的引子,但是当你沿用这个思路放到ROS上后,你会发现还会继续报错,本文就以解决该问题为主要主题进行分析,希望对大家所有帮助。 问题描述 1, 创建新包如下,并创建多个文件夹,同时在需要被被人导入模块的文件加入__init__.py,过程如下: $ cd ~/catkin_ws/src/my_pkg # new catkin package, in the workspace $ mkdi...

/usr/bin/ld:在Ubuntu上找不到-lpython-dev.使用PyObject编译C程序【代码】

我有以下C程序,我需要与Python集成:#include <Python.h>PyObject* get_details(){PyObject *details = PyDict_New();PyObject *key, *value;key = PyUnicode_FromString("full name");value = PyUnicode_FromString("Pete Graham");PyDict_SetItem(details, key, value);return details; }我可以使用以下命令在OS X上编译程序:gcc -I /Library/Frameworks/Python.framework/Versions/3.4/Headers \ -L /Library/Frameworks/Pytho...

如何在Ubuntu16.04 LTS上为python(2.7,3.5,3.6)设置虚拟环境?【代码】

我已经阅读了很多关于此的博文,我仍然对于设置它的“最佳”方式感到困惑.我读过的大多数博文都已过时了.我是Linux的新手,现在搞乱了我的系统两次,仍然无法正确设置虚拟环境.据我所读,Virtualenv和Virtualenvwrapper组合是最广泛使用的设置.因此,在安装了新的Ubuntu 16.04 LTS后,我会执行以下操作: 安装Python 3.6,如以下链接所示.https://tecadmin.net/install-python-3-6-ubuntu-linuxmint/ 现在系统的当前状态是,$python3.6 -VP...

Ubuntu 安装Python【图】

cd /usr/src sudo wget https://www.python.org/ftp/python/3.7.0/Python-3.7.0.tgz 执行以上命令等待python 3.7下载完成sudo tar xzf Python-3.7.0.tgz

ubuntu – 安装python模块时的文件权限【代码】

我想从源代码安装sphinx-doc所以我git克隆模块然后用sudo python setup.py install安装它.Using /usr/local/lib/python2.7/dist-packages/pytz-2016.4-py2.7.egg Searching for MarkupSafe==0.23 Best match: MarkupSafe 0.23 Removing MarkupSafe 0.18 from easy-install.pth file Adding MarkupSafe 0.23 to easy-install.pth fileUsing /usr/local/lib/python2.7/dist-packages Finished processing dependencies for Sphinx==1...

ubuntu – 无法运行python文件,要求重新链接库【代码】

我正在尝试运行python文件,但它不允许我显示错误:python3: Relink `/lib/x86_64-linux-gnu/libudev.so.1` with `/lib/x86_64-linux-gnu/librt.so.1` for IFUNC symbol `clock_gettime` Segmentation fault (core dumped)在我看来,这个问题与一些python包有关,因为其他python模块运行完美.我该如何解决这个问题?解决方法:显然这个问题与opencv-python库有关.我试图打开一个python会话并手动导入该模块,但它产生了同样的错误.我从p...

如何从Ubuntu卸载Python 2?

奇怪的是没有找到任何答案,因为我从来没有从Linux上卸载任何东西,我不知道从哪里开始.我需要Python3,并且只能通过SSH访问我正在进行此操作的机器. 我想卸载Python2和所有软件包,并安装Python3.是否有任何简单的命令可以运行以卸载Python2的第一部分?解决方法:您不需要卸载Python 2来安装Python 3. apt-get install python3将并行安装它.此外,在Ubuntu中,python-minimal提供的Python的最小子集是an essential package,因此卸载它可...

linux – 使用./myscript.py在ubuntu机器上运行python脚本【代码】

我在ubuntu机器上运行一个名为myscript.py的python脚本.我通常使用python命令来运行python脚本,如下所示.python main.py最近,我从Github存储库下载了一个python脚本(如果需要查看存储库可以在https://github.com/gsrivas4/mnist-gan找到它),它要求使用’./’运行脚本,如下所示../main.py第二种方式运行python脚本对我来说是新的.我很困惑我们何时可以使用’./’来运行脚本,这种方法也可以运行用于其他语言的脚本.通常,我希望二进制...